Nintendo's Japanese Switch news channel just posted the top 30 Downloadable games of 2017.
Currently working on the full list:

WW Top 30 Digital Only Switch Games 2017(that have launched in Japan):
Code:
1) Stardew Valley
2) Minecraft
3) Sonic Mania
4) Rocket League
5) Snipperclips
6) Overcooked
7) Shovel Knight
8) FAST RMX
9) Kamiko
10) Steam World Dig 2
11) VS. Super Mario Bros.
12) WonderBoy
13) Blaster Master Zero
14) NEOGEO Metal Slug 3
15) Enter the Gungeon
16) Oceanhorn
17) Mighty Gunvolt Burst
18) Arcade Archives Series Mario Bros
19) NEOGEO Metal Slug
20) Picross S
21) Thumper
22) Graveful Explosion Machine
23) NEOGEO King of Fighters 98
24) Mr Shifty
25) World of Goo
26) Brawlout
27) Human Fall Flat
28) UNO
30) Implosion: Never Lose Hope

In terms of the World Wide list it only shows games that are also selling in Japan, so titles that haven't been localized like Golf Story won't appear.


Top 30 Downloadable Games for Japan 2017:

Code:
1) Minecraft
2) Snipperclips
3) Senran Kagura
4) Kamiko
5) NEOGEO Metal Slug 3
6) Overcooked
7) NEOGEO King of Fighters 98
8) VS. Super Mario Bros.
9) Othello
10) Strikers 1945
11) Resident Evil: Revelations 2
12) VOEZ
13) Arcade Archives Series, Mario Bros
14) Touhou Kobuto V: Burst Battle
15) Human Resource Machine
16) New Frontier Days: Founding Pioneers
17) DEEMO
18) Shovel Knight
19) Picross S
20) Nazotoki Mail
21) NEOGEO MetalSlug
22) Sonic Mania
23) Romance Saga
24) Unholy Heights
25) Rocket League
26) Implosion: Never Lose Hope
27) Blaster Master Zero
28) Cat Quest
29) FlipWars
30) Levels+: Addictive Puzzle Game
